1. What is the Typewise keyboard and what is it used for?
The Typewise keyboard is an application of virtual keyboard Designed to improve accuracy and speed when typing on mobile devices. It uses a two-part keyboard design to distribute keys more ergonomically and reduce typing errors.
This keyboard was developed especially for mobile devices and adapts to different screens and sizes of smartphones. Plus, it uses an advanced autocorrect algorithm that learns from your writing style to offer more accurate suggestions and automatically correct typos.
One of the standout features of the Typewise keyboard is its focus on privacy. All writing data is processed on the device and not on external servers, providing an additional layer of security and privacy. Additionally, the keyboard does not request unnecessary permissions and does not collect personal data. This makes it a safe and reliable option for users concerned about their online privacy.
